WebEnzyme induction refers to an increase in the rate of hepatic metabolism, mediated by increased transcription of mRNA encoding the genes for drug-metabolizing enzymes. This leads to a decrease in the concentrations of drugs metabolized by the same enzyme. WebInduction involves microsomal enzymes in liver as well as other organs and increases the rate of metabolism by 2–4 fold. Induction takes 4–14 days to reach its peak and is maintained till the inducing agent is being given. Thereafter the enzymes return to their original value over 1–3 weeks. << Prev Page. WebUsing an enzyme-turnover model in patients with epilepsy, Punyawudho et al. (2009) estimated that enzyme induction should be reduced by about half at 3 days and by 75% at 7 days, and enzyme deinduction would be essentially complete within 2 weeks following complete discontinuation of carbamazepine.

Web2) Induction of P450 Enzymes: a) Note: Induction of P450 enzyme levels normally takes days to reach full effect. Similarly de- induction due to removal of an inducing agent also takes days to reach completion.
